But are Chinese artificial intelligence models really that powerful and cost-effective?

After the "DeepSeek case," which, however, did not produce the revolution that was expected, there has been renewed talk of a new and promising Chinese artificial intelligence model: Zhipu's Glm-5.2, also praised by the Musk supporter Stroppa. But is it really that impressive? Here are the numbers and details.

The competition on artificial intelligence between the United States and China seems to have entered a new phase. After the “DeepSeek case” at the beginning of 2025, which had made people imagine a revolution in the sector towards cost reduction – a revolution that, however, did not happen, and indeed the focus continues to be on computing power –, now there is much talk about another Chinese company, Zhipu or Z.ai, and its latest model, called Glm-5.2.

According to the Economist, Glm-5.2 is the best-performing artificial intelligence model trained in China “to date and costs less than a tenth” of Anthropic’s Fable 5. Zhipu has promoted it as “a step forward towards frontier intelligence for everyone”, because the parameters that allow it to function have been publicly released: this essentially means it is possible to download, modify, and use it on one’s own systems without depending directly on the provider.

IS GLM-5.2 REALLY THAT IMPRESSIVE?

According to the research company Artificial Analysis, Glm-5.2 is the most open source “intelligent model on the market” and ranks fourth overall, behind OpenAi’s Gpt-5.5. Elon Musk – owner himself of an artificial intelligence company, xAi, acquired by SpaceX – wrote on X that he believes China will reach cutting-edge artificial intelligence capabilities by early 2027; according to Zhipu co-founder Tang Jie, who replied to him, “it won’t take that long.”

Andrea Stroppa, Musk’s Italian contact, also wrote on X that “Glm-5.2 (although based/copied from Claude’s models [i.e., Anthropic, ed.]) is incredibly powerful.”

Comparing it with Anthropic’s Fable 5 – that is, the U.S. cutting edge in artificial intelligence, to simplify – it emerges that the latter model is 17 percent more “intelligent” than Glm-5.2 based on an average of benchmark tests. The Economist points out that in the West a comparable model to Zhipu’s was launched in February, four months ago. Furthermore, open source models – many of which are Chinese, indeed – tend to achieve better results in public benchmarks compared to private benchmarks. Since the questions used in public benchmarks to test models are known, unlike those in private benchmarks, comparing models based on different parameters might not be correct.

On this point, an analysis reported by the Economist claimed that in public tests, Chinese models lagged about four to six months behind U.S. ones; in private tests, however, the U.S. advantage was almost double, eight to ten months.

THE PROBLEM WITH CHINESE ARTIFICIAL INTELLIGENCE MODELS

The British weekly also explains how Chinese models excel in areas – such as mathematics or programming – where answers are clearly right or wrong. They have more difficulty dealing with open problems or those requiring autonomous and prolonged judgment.

This characteristic of Chinese models is linked to export controls applied by the United States against China, which prevent the latter from accessing advanced microchips. Consequently, lacking high computing power and thus unable to compete with American competition in training models, Chinese artificial intelligence companies focus on the inference phase, where the model responds to user requests. Even in inference, however, Chinese models tend to use data extracted from American systems through a process called “distillation.” Distillation, moreover, was the accusation OpenAi made against DeepSeek: OpenAi claimed that DeepSeek had improperly used the output of its models to achieve roughly comparable results but at lower costs.

ARE CHINESE MODELS REALLY MORE AFFORDABLE?

Beyond the media enthusiasm, the factor perhaps most favoring the spread of Chinese models is their price, lower than U.S. alternatives: this is why Microsoft – as reported by the New York Times – is considering introducing DeepSeek into its agent system Copilot Cowork.

But is Chinese artificial intelligence really that cheap? According to the Economist, not exactly.

It is true that DeepSeek, for example, charges only 0.8 dollars per million tokens of output for its V4 model, while Anthropic charges 50 dollars for the same service on Fable 5. But Chinese models use many more tokens to process their responses: a recent study by the Georgia Institute of Technology showed that, for the same tasks, a DeepSeek model used twenty-three times more tokens than a rival OpenAi model to achieve the same result.

Considering the significant efficiency gap, therefore, the most correct way to compare the cost of the two models is not the price per token, but the total price for all tokens used.
